Nette Compton graduated from Cornell University with a Bachelor of Science in Landscape Architecture and Plant Science as well as a Masters of Science from the Urban Horticulture Institute. She conducted her graduate research on the St. Simon Stock green roof in the Bronx, examining green roof design and plant selection that optimizes storm water management.


Nette has published articles on green roof design and serves on the Green Roofs for Healthy Cities Curriculum Committee. She is currently working at the NYC Parks Department, where she is involved with several sustainability initiatives within the Parks Department and the Mayor's Office of Long-term Planning and Sustainability.
